Transaction 85738c8ef9a98126b5ff418a09bd6f43b2e8e6860d77fbd52e837fba753cc822
1 Input
1 Output
-
85738c8ef9a98126b5ff418a09bd6f43b2e8e6860d77fbd52e837fba753cc822:0
- value
- 12963269
- script pubkey
- OP_0 OP_PUSHBYTES_20 9c18730ddc4b93e716a964d7c368db18c7df8ec4
- address
- bc1qnsv8xrwufwf7w94fvntux6xmrrralrkyxr89sx